About the Illustrator

I am Isiah Webster, a concept artist and illustrator that focuses on black fantasy art and pop culture art. Based in California, I am doing freelance work in illustration while studying for my higher degree in cultural anthropology (which heavily inspires my art as well). 

At a very young age I moved to Dallas, Texas and spent my entire childhood there. Growing up as a gay black boy in a conservative state, I turned to the arts early on as a means of expression and healing.

It wasn’t until my teenage years that I realized that I could create the representation that I always wanted to see. I realized that I could create worlds and images that included black characters with background stories that reflected my own experience as a queer black kid.

My purpose is to bring to life the world of fantasy through the lens of blackness. I can create the worlds I always wanted to see myself in. I can paint and draw black characters as gods, mages, and elves. I can draw comics of black superheroes and anti-heroes. It’s all possible and I want others to see that we have a place in the world of fantasy.
